II. Historic Evolution of Advertising

A. Early Forms of Advertising

Advertising, in numerous kinds, has been an essential part of human history given that ancient times. Early civilizations utilized fundamental techniques to promote items and services, leveraging basic communication methods to reach possible consumers. Some early forms of advertising consist of:

  • Pictorial Signage: In ancient markets, traders used pictorial signs and signs to identify their shops and indicate the products they offered. These visual cues acted as an early type of branding and assisted illiterate people acknowledge services.
  • Town Criers: In medieval Europe, town criers played an important function in distributing details and advertising events. They would publicly announce news, proclamations, and commercial messages, functioning as human "speakers" for services and authorities.
  • Handbills and Posters: In the 17th and 18th centuries, printed handbills and posters became popular advertising tools. These advertising products were plastered on walls, trees, and other public areas to inform the local community about items, services, and occasions.

B. The Birth of Modern Advertising

The Industrial Revolution in the 19th century caused substantial modifications to the advertising landscape. Developments in technology and mass production, paired with the development of city centers, produced brand-new chances for services to reach bigger audiences. Key milestones in the birth of modern advertising include:

  • Newspapers and Magazines: With the rise of industrialization and the printing press, newspapers and publications became popular advertising platforms. Businesses started positioning paid advertisements in publications, targeting specific demographics based upon readership.
  • Branding and Logos: As competitors increased, services acknowledged the requirement for distinction. They started adopting logo designs and slogans to establish brand name identities that customers could recognize and trust.
  • Advertising Agencies: In the late 19th century, the first advertising agencies were developed, marking a shift from specific organizations managing their promos to specific firms offering advertising services. These companies brought a more strategic and creative method to advertising.

Search Engine Marketing (SEM)

Search Engine Marketing (SEM) is a form of paid advertising that aims to increase a site's visibility on search engine results pages (SERPs). It involves bidding on specific keywords relevant to the business, and when users look for those keywords, the ads appear at the top or bottom of the search engine result. SEM can be highly efficient as it targets users actively searching for products or services associated with the advertiser's offerings. Google Ads (previously called Google AdWords) is the most popular platform for SEM, but other online search engine like Bing also offer similar advertising chances.

Persuasion Techniques in Advertising

Persuasion is at the core of advertising. Advertisers use numerous mental strategies to affect customers' attitudes and habits towards their service or products. Some common persuasion methods consist of:

  • Social Proof: Demonstrating that others have favorable experiences with the service or product through testimonials or reviews.
  • Deficiency: Creating a sense of urgency by highlighting minimal schedule or time-sensitive offers.
  • Authority: Positioning the brand name or item as an expert or utilizing celebrity endorsements to improve credibility.
  • Reciprocity: Offering something of value, such as totally free trials or samples, to motivate customers to reciprocate by making a purchase.
  • Fear Appeals: Using worry to encourage customers to take action, typically seen in public service statements and health-related campaigns.

Programmatic Advertising

Programmatic advertising is a prime example of how data and technology have transformed the advertising landscape. This automatic method to ad buying utilizes algorithms and real-time bidding to purchase ad area on digital platforms. It enables marketers to target particular audiences at the best moment with highly relevant advertisements, optimizing the possibilities of engagement and conversion.

Programmatic advertising enhances the ad-buying process, reducing human intervention and enhancing performance. With data-backed insights, marketers can recognize the most appealing advertisement placements, optimize advertisement efficiency, and accomplish a higher return on investment (ROI).
